118 static int qcprobe(struct usb_serial *serial, const struct usb_device_id *id)
119 {
120         struct usb_wwan_intf_private *data;
121         struct usb_host_interface *intf = serial->interface->cur_altsetting;
122         int retval = -ENODEV;
123         __u8 nintf;
124         __u8 ifnum;
125
126         dbg("%s", __func__);
127
128         nintf = serial->dev->actconfig->desc.bNumInterfaces;
129         dbg("Num Interfaces = %d", nintf);
130         ifnum = intf->desc.bInterfaceNumber;
131         dbg("This Interface = %d", ifnum);
132
133         data = kzalloc(sizeof(struct usb_wwan_intf_private),
134                                          GFP_KERNEL);
135         if (!data)
136                 return -ENOMEM;
137
138         spin_lock_init(&data->susp_lock);
139
140         switch (nintf) {
141         case 1:
142                 /* QDL mode */
143                 /* Gobi 2000 has a single altsetting, older ones have two */
144                 if (serial->interface->num_altsetting == 2)
145                         intf = &serial->interface->altsetting[1];
146                 else if (serial->interface->num_altsetting > 2)
147                         break;
148
149                 if (intf->desc.bNumEndpoints == 2 &&
150                     usb_endpoint_is_bulk_in(&intf->endpoint[0].desc) &&
151                     usb_endpoint_is_bulk_out(&intf->endpoint[1].desc)) {
152                         dbg("QDL port found");
153
154                         if (serial->interface->num_altsetting == 1) {
155                                 retval = 0; /* Success */
156                                 break;
157                         }
158
159                         retval = usb_set_interface(serial->dev, ifnum, 1);
160                         if (retval < 0) {
161                                 dev_err(&serial->dev->dev,
162                                         "Could not set interface, error %d\n",
163                                         retval);
164                                 retval = -ENODEV;
165                                 kfree(data);
166                         }
167                 }
168                 break;
169
170         case 3:
171         case 4:
172                 /* Composite mode */
173                 /* ifnum == 0 is a broadband network adapter */
174                 if (ifnum == 1) {
175                         /*
176                          * Diagnostics Monitor (serial line 9600 8N1)
177                          * Qualcomm DM protocol
178                          * use "libqcdm" (ModemManager) for communication
179                          */
180                         dbg("Diagnostics Monitor found");
181                         retval = usb_set_interface(serial->dev, ifnum, 0);
182                         if (retval < 0) {
183                                 dev_err(&serial->dev->dev,
184                                         "Could not set interface, error %d\n",
185                                         retval);
186                                 retval = -ENODEV;
187                                 kfree(data);
188                         }
189                 } else if (ifnum == 2) {
190                         dbg("Modem port found");
191                         retval = usb_set_interface(serial->dev, ifnum, 0);
192                         if (retval < 0) {
193                                 dev_err(&serial->dev->dev,
194                                         "Could not set interface, error %d\n",
195                                         retval);
196                                 retval = -ENODEV;
197                                 kfree(data);
198                         }
199                 } else if (ifnum==3) {
200                         /*
201                          * NMEA (serial line 9600 8N1)
202                          * # echo "\$GPS_START" > /dev/ttyUSBx
203                          * # echo "\$GPS_STOP"  > /dev/ttyUSBx
204                          */
205                         dbg("NMEA GPS interface found");
206                         retval = usb_set_interface(serial->dev, ifnum, 0);
207                         if (retval < 0) {
208                                 dev_err(&serial->dev->dev,
209                                         "Could not set interface, error %d\n",
210                                         retval);
211                                 retval = -ENODEV;
212                                 kfree(data);
213                         }
214                 }
215                 break;
216
217         default:
218                 dev_err(&serial->dev->dev,
219                         "unknown number of interfaces: %d\n", nintf);
220                 kfree(data);
221                 retval = -ENODEV;
222         }
223
224         /* Set serial->private if not returning -ENODEV */
225         if (retval != -ENODEV)
226                 usb_set_serial_data(serial, data);
227         return retval;
228 }
